Types of Cross-Chain Communication Protocols
1. Atomic Swaps: A mechanism that allows for the exchange of cryptocurrencies from different blockchains without the need for a third party, thereby relying on cross-chain communication protocols to facilitate peer-to-peer trading.
2. Relays: These protocols involve a blockchain monitoring the headers of another blockchain, enabling two-way communication and ensuring that each chain can verify information from the other, utilizing cross-chain communication protocols for communication.
3. Notary Schemes: Implemented through trusted intermediaries, notary schemes allow blockchains to verify and manage transactions across different networks, using cross-chain communication protocols to authenticate and validate these exchanges.
4. Sidechains: These are secondary blockchains that operate alongside the primary blockchain, connected through cross-chain communication protocols to enable asset transfers and data exchanges between the chains.
5. Hash-locking: A cryptographic technique that ensures secured transactions across different blockchains, cross-chain communication protocols facilitate these agreements by leveraging hash time-locked contracts.
Challenges in Implementing Cross-Chain Communication Protocols
Implementing cross-chain communication protocols presents several challenges that need comprehensive addressing to ensure seamless blockchain interoperability. Among these challenges is the complexity of establishing secure and efficient communication channels between disparate blockchain networks, each with its architecture and consensus mechanism.
Security concerns are paramount, given that cross-chain communication protocols expand the attack surface for potential malicious activities or vulnerabilities. Ensuring robust security protocols and consistent audits is crucial to maintain user confidence and system integrity across all interacting networks. Additionally, standardizing protocols across different blockchains to achieve universal interoperability remains a significant technical hurdle, as varying consensus algorithms and transaction processes can complicate harmonization efforts.
